  4. I don't know about data on this one, but it stands to reason that elastics grab a larger surface area of the line and are a slightly tackier material, so they would cause more wear based on that...

    I personally use tube stows for the grommets and small rubber bands for the rest...

  16. I have used a soft link on my d-bag for a couple years now. The main reason was to be able to swap it when I demo canopies (I have a pullout) without a tool. Now I can use either since I sewed on a BOC. I got the throwout for:using a packer, or doing a Birdman.

  17. I'll further confirm what Mel says about Joe's Velo as I jumped with him last summer. The 2" inch deeper setting seems to make the canopy "seek" less at the end of the opening and stay true to heading provided you stay neutral in the harness.
